Freelancing on a global scale offers exciting opportunities but can also present complex challenges. One such challenge is understanding and leveraging international umbrella companies. These entities, sometimes based in countries with favorable tax structures, can provide freelancers with several advantages, including simplified payment processing, access to benefits like healthcare and retirement plans, and potential financial savings.

However, navigating this environment requires careful consideration. Freelancers must meticulously research different umbrella companies, comparing their fees, services offered, and reputation. It's crucial to confirm that the chosen company complies with all relevant laws in both the freelancer's home country and the one where the umbrella company is based.

A well-structured contract outlining the terms of engagement is indispensable. This contract should clearly define the scope of work, payment terms, obligations, and any other relevant clauses.

Freelancers should also be cognizant of potential risks associated with international umbrella companies. These can include differences in labor laws, currency fluctuations, and language barriers. Seeking advice from a qualified legal or tax professional is highly recommended to ensure compliance and mitigate potential risks.

Opting for the Right Umbrella Company: Key Factors for International Assignments

Embarking on an international assignment often present a unique set of obstacles. One crucial consideration is selecting the appropriate umbrella company to oversee your employment. Consider these key aspects when making your choice:

  • Reputation: Seek a company with a solid background in managing international assignments.
  • Legality: Ensure the umbrella company adheres to all relevant labor laws in both your home country and your assignment location.
  • Services Offered: Determine the range of services offered, such as accounting advice, insurance, and settling-in guidance.
  • Transparency: Opt for a company that offers transparency clearly and proactively about your assignment status.
  • Fee Structure: Carefully review the fee structure to understand the total costs involved.

By thoroughly considering these elements, you can choose an umbrella company that best supports your needs and promotes a smooth and successful international assignment.
